首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将multiindex转换为datetimeindex?(不带reindex())

将multiindex转换为datetimeindex的方法是使用reset_index()函数将multiindex转换为普通的DataFrame,然后使用pd.to_datetime()函数将其中的日期列转换为datetime类型,并设置为新的index。

以下是详细的步骤:

  1. 首先,使用reset_index()函数将multiindex转换为普通的DataFrame。假设multiindex的DataFrame为df,则可以使用以下代码进行转换:
代码语言:txt
复制
df = df.reset_index()
  1. 接下来,找到包含日期的列,并使用pd.to_datetime()函数将其转换为datetime类型。假设日期列名为date_column,则可以使用以下代码进行转换:
代码语言:txt
复制
df['date_column'] = pd.to_datetime(df['date_column'])
  1. 最后,将转换后的日期列设置为新的index。假设转换后的DataFrame为new_df,则可以使用以下代码进行设置:
代码语言:txt
复制
new_df = df.set_index('date_column')

完成以上步骤后,new_df将成为一个以datetime为index的DataFrame,实现了将multiindex转换为datetimeindex的目标。

关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,无法提供相关链接。但腾讯云提供了丰富的云计算服务,包括云服务器、云数据库、云存储等,可以根据具体需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券